OTC 4581 Blind Hole Puller Set: Best Overall

When bearings are recessed inside a housing with no external lip to grip, standard jaw pullers become useless. The OTC 4581 utilizes a slide hammer and internal collets to lock into the inner race of the bearing, providing the precise force needed for extraction. It is the gold standard for those dealing with sealed-housing repairs where clearance is tight.

This set covers a wide range of bearing sizes, making it an essential addition for travelers carrying diverse equipment. While the kit is heavier than a minimalist might prefer, its ability to tackle complex internal bearings justifies the pack weight. For serious overlanders or group expedition leaders, this kit provides the most versatility for the widest variety of mechanical emergencies.

Shankly Bearing Separator Set: Best Heavy Duty

Sometimes a bearing is pressed on so tightly that jaw pullers simply force the outer race to deform or break. The Shankly Bearing Separator utilizes a “knife edge” that wedges between the bearing and the shaft, applying even pressure to the inner race. This is the safest way to remove stubborn, tight-tolerance bearings without damaging expensive axle components.

This tool is significantly heavier and bulkier than standard pullers, making it better suited for vehicle-based camping or basecamp repairs rather than lightweight trekking. However, for those conducting major mid-expedition overhauls, its ability to prevent catastrophic part damage is unmatched. If the goal is professional-level precision in the backcountry, look no further.

How to Choose the Right Puller for Field Repairs

Selecting a puller starts with analyzing the specific components you are most likely to service. A bearing separator is essential for tight-tolerance press-fits, while a jaw puller is better for general gear and pulley maintenance. Assess the space constraints of your equipment; if there is no room for a wrench to rotate, a slide hammer is the only viable option.

  • For Vehicle Hubs: Prioritize slide hammer sets for better leverage in cramped wheel wells.
  • For Lightweight Gear: Focus on compact, two-jaw pullers that save space while providing basic extraction.
  • For Expedition Bases: Invest in a comprehensive bearing separator set to handle heavy-duty drivetrain maintenance.

Maintaining Your Puller to Prevent Trail Failures

A tool is only as good as its condition when you are ten miles from the nearest road. Always keep the threaded lead screws clean and lightly greased to ensure smooth operation under load. Grit and moisture in the threads can lead to seizing, which renders the tool useless exactly when you need it most.

Store your pullers in a moisture-resistant container or a well-oiled canvas tool roll to prevent oxidation. Before heading out, perform a dry run of the tool on a spare part to ensure that all jaws, bolts, and collets are functioning correctly. Do not discover a stripped thread or a missing pin in the middle of a thunderstorm.

Avoiding Common Puller Mistakes in Remote Terrain

The most frequent error is applying too much force too quickly, which often results in broken puller arms or damaged housing surfaces. Always ensure the puller is perfectly centered on the shaft before applying pressure to prevent uneven stress. If the component refuses to budge, stop and consider using a penetrating oil or applying gentle heat to the outer race.

Never force a tool beyond its rated capacity in a desperate attempt to speed up a repair. Patience is the greatest asset in the field; carefully monitor the tension on the puller as you tighten the bolt. If the tool starts to flex or deform, stop immediately and re-evaluate the setup to avoid a catastrophic tool failure that leaves you stranded with a damaged part.
